If you make CHF 40'224 a year living in the region of Solothurn, Switzerland, you will be taxed CHF 7'251. That means that your net pay will be CHF 32'973 per year, or CHF 2'748 per month. Your average tax rate is 18.0% and your marginal tax rate is 31.9%. This marginal tax rate means that your immediate additional income will be taxed at this rate. For instance, an increase of CHF 100 in your salary will be taxed CHF 31.86, hence, your net pay will only increase by CHF 68.14.
Bonus Example
A CHF 1'000 bonus will generate an extra CHF 681 of net incomes. A CHF 5'000 bonus will generate an extra CHF 3'407 of net incomes.
